STITELER TABBED SUN BELT PLAYER OF THE WEEK

NEW ORLEANS – University of South Alabama sophomore Alexandria Stiteler has been voted the Sun Belt Conference Women's Tennis Player of the Week the league announced Wednesday.

Stiteler, who picks up the award for the second time this season and sixth in her career, went 2-0 at No. 1 singles and added another victory at No. 2 doubles.

The Bradenton, Fla. native won both of her singles matches in straight sets – losing nine games total – to help the Jaguars finish the regular season with an 11-match win streak and increase her spring record to 14-5.

She opened the week with a 6-4, 6-2 victory over Josefina Zehnder of Middle Tennessee, then downed Sanae Ohta of Troy 6-2, 6-1 for her sixth consecutive win.

Stiteler teamed up with Monica Mitta (Fairhope, Ala.) for a 6-1 victory to clinch the doubles point against Middle Tennessee and improve to 9-1 on the year.
